Abstract

Official abstract text for this publication.

A stretchable display device including a display unit configured to be stretched in at least one direction; a sensing unit configured to sense information on a stretching force applied to the display unit; and a controller configured to stretch the display unit an amount corresponding to the stretching force applied to the display unit, stretch an entire area of the display unit in response to the stretching force being applied to the display unit without an area designation input for designating a partial area of the display unit to be stretched, and stretch the partial area of the display unit in response to the stretching force being applied to the display unit with the area designation input being applied to the display unit.

First claim

Opening claim text (preview).

What is claimed is: 1. A stretchable display device comprising: a display unit configured to be stretched in at least one direction; a sensing unit configured to sense information on a stretching of the display unit; and a controller configured to: stretch an entire area of the display unit based on the information on the stretching of the display unit if an area designation input for designating a designation area of the display unit to be stretched is not received, receive a touch input on the display unit as the area designation input, display an x-axis direction line and a y-axis direction line passing through a touch point corresponding to the touch input on the display unit for distinguishing the designation area to be stretched, obtain a designation area and a non-designation area separated by the x-axis direction line and the y-axis direction line, stretch the designation area according to sensing that the display unit is stretched in a y-axis direction, and enlarge a media content displayed in the stretched designation area. 2. The stretchable display device of claim 1 , wherein the controller is further configured to stretch the entire area or the designation area of the display unit in a same direction according to the stretching of the display unit. 3. The stretchable display device of claim 1 , wherein the controller is further configured to display additional hidden content in a specific area stretched according to the stretching of the display unit. 4. The stretchable display device of claim 1 , wherein the controller is further configured to return the display unit to a state before the stretching of the display unit when the stretching of the display unit is no longer sensed. 5. The stretchable display device of claim 1 , wherein the controller is further configured to zoom in or zoom out the content displayed on the display unit according to a force applied to the display unit in a z-axis direction different than a stretching direction. 6. The stretchable display device of claim 1 , wherein the controller is further configured to fix the display unit in a stretched state according to an application of a twist force applied to the display unit. 7. The stretchable display device of claim 1 , wherein the area designation input includes a touch pen input. 8. The stretchable display device of claim 1 , wherein the area designation input further includes a folding of the display unit, and wherein the controller is further configured to stretch the designation area of the display unit based on a direction line corresponding to a folded part of the display unit and a direction of the force applied to the display unit. 9. A method of controlling a stretchable display device, the method comprising: receiving a touch input on a display unit as an area designation input; displaying, via the controller, an x-axis direction line and a y-axis direction line passing through a touch point corresponding to the touch input on the display unit for distinguishing a designation area to be stretched in the entire area of the display unit if the area designation input is received; obtaining a designation area and a non-designation area separated by the x-axis direction line and the y-axis direction line; stretching, via the controller, the designation area according to sensing that the display unit is stretched in a y-axis direction; and enlarging a media content displayed in the stretched designation area. 10. The method of claim 9 , further comprising: displaying an additional hidden content in a specific area stretched according to the stretching of the display unit. 11. The method of claim 9 , further comprising: returning the display unit to a state before the stretching of the display unit when the stretching of the display unit is no longer sensed. 12. The method of claim 9 , further comprising: zooming in or zooming out the content displayed on the display unit according to a force applied to the display unit in a z-axis direction different than a stretching direction. 13. The method of claim 9 , further comprising: fixing the display unit in a stretched state according to an application of a twist force applied to the display unit. 14. The method of claim 9 , wherein the area designation input includes a touch pen input. 15. The method of claim 9 , wherein the area designation input further includes a folding of the display unit, and wherein the designation area of the display unit is stretched based on a direction line corresponding to a folded part of the display unit and a direction of the force applied to the display unit.
